文档指南#
工作流#
欢迎对 Autoware 文档的贡献,并且相同的原则 在贡献指南中描述 的调用.可以通过复刻此存储库并提交拉取请求来进行小的、有限的更改,但较大的更改应首先通过 GitHub 讨论与社区和 Autoware 维护者讨论.
小更改的示例包括:
- 修复拼写或语法错误
- 修复损坏的链接
- 对现有的、定义明确的页面进行添加,例如 故障排除 指南.
较大的更改示例包括:
- 添加具有大量详细信息的新页面,例如教程
- 重新组织现有文档结构
风格指南#
您应该尽可能多地参考 Google 开发者文档风格指南.建议阅读该指南的 Highlights page,但如果没有,则应注意以下关键点.
- 使用标准美式英语拼写 和标点符号.
- Use sentence case 用于文档标题和章节标题.
- 使用描述性链接文本.
- 写出易于理解和翻译的短句.
技巧#
如何预览您的修改#
有两种方法可以在文档网站上预览您的修改.
1. 使用 GitHub Actions 工作流程#
请按照以下步骤作.
- 创建对存储库的拉取请求.
- 从侧边栏添加
deploy-docs标签(见下图). - 等待几分钟,
github-actions机器人将通知拉取请求预览的 URL.
{ width= 800 }
2. 在本地环境中运行 MkDocs 服务器#
您可以使用 mkdocs 命令在本地计算机上构建 Autoware 的文档网站,而不是创建 PR.
假设您使用的是 Ubuntu作系统,请运行以下命令以安装所需的库.
python3 -m pip install -U $(curl -fsSL https://raw.githubusercontent.com/autowarefoundation/autoware-github-actions/main/deploy-docs/mkdocs-requirements.txt)
然后,在你的文档目录上运行 mkdocs serve.
cd /PATH/TO/YOUR-autoware-documentation
mkdocs serve
它将启动 MkDocs 服务器.访问 http://127.0.0.1:8000/ 查看网站的预览.